Latest Patents:

Among his latest patents is a revolutionary "Method for cooling a connector system," where he introduced a thermal plate aligned with a channel and an adjustable biasing system to enhance thermal efficiency. Another notable invention is the "Cage, receptacle and system for use therewith," which optimizes thermal energy removal from modules.
